Las Cienegas NCA is a natural grassland on the north side of the small ranching community of Sonoita, Arizona. Parts of it are still a working ranch. It is accessed by a gravel road that essentially does a large L, going north from Highway 82 (which borders it on the south side) and east from Highway 83 (which borders it on the west side). This view is looking west (so Highway 83 is hidden between me and the mountains in the distance). Its main claim to fame is a reintroduction site for the formerly extirpated black-tailed prairie dog. Pronghorn roam the area (but are easier seen from the main highways) as do mule deer and coyote and various other desert wildlife.
